MATERIEL CORNER

Use updated mailstops
for fast mail delivery

Want your interoffice mail to reach its destination quickly? Use mailstops included in the updated Center Directory, not worksites or room numbers.

Old mailstops on program mailing lists should be changed to reflect the updated directory, says Terry Brown, Mail Services supervisor. Correspondents outside the Center should be notified of the correct internal mailstops of the individuals within the Center they are writing.

"Mail Services is interested in providing the best possible service to the Center," says Brown. "Please help us by using the correct mailstop." More info: Ext. 6123.
